AMI is the governance token of Amnis, a DAO on the Aptos blockchain. Amnis issues amAPT and stAPT, liquid staking tokens representing staked APT in its stake pool.

As a modular blockchain base layer, Avail provides a common data availability layer that facilitates seamless interaction between different blockchains. This foundational layer is crucial for next-generation, trust-minimized applications, enabling them to operate efficiently and securely.
